What You'll Do

As a Senior Information Researcher at arenaflex, you'll be entrusted with meaningful responsibilities that shape the future of our retail analytics capabilities:


  • Develop Advanced Forecasting Models: Build and maintain sophisticated time series forecasting models, machine learning algorithms, and optimization routines that predict product demand across thousands of SKUs

  • Conduct Rigorous Data Analysis: Perform comprehensive data exploration and examination, including distribution analysis, anomaly detection, and creation of intuitive visualizations that drive business insights

  • Implement Algorithmic Solutions: Translate business requirements into production-ready algorithms while adhering to best practices in model development, ensuring accuracy, scalability, and maintainability

  • Write Clean, Production-Grade Code: Develop well-structured, tested, and documented codebases using best practices including unit testing, proper code organization, and fundamentals of CI/CD pipelines

  • Collaborate Across Teams: Partner with business stakeholders, merchants, and engineering teams to build frameworks that enable rapid demand forecasting and pricing optimization

  • Drive Innovation: Contribute to the evolution of our next-generation demand forecasting platform, making it more efficient, accurate, and accessible to business users

  • Problem Solving: Investigate, diagnose, and resolve issues in our software systems and broader platform architecture

What We're Looking For

Essential Qualifications:


  • Bachelor's degree (3+ years) in Quantitative disciplines such as Mathematics, Statistics, Computer Science, Engineering, Economics, or equivalent practical work experience

  • Minimum 3 years of hands-on experience building Time Series Forecasting models, Predictive Forecasting models, Machine Learning models, or Optimization algorithms

  • Strong quantitative background with demonstrated expertise in Statistical Inference, Generalized Linear Models, and Markov Decision Processes

  • Proficiency in at least one programming language such as Python, R, Java, or similar

  • Deep understanding of data structures and algorithm design principles

  • Ability to test, validate, and measure algorithm performance effectively

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to explain complex techn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ders

  • Self-motivated and results-oriented with the ability to meet tight deadlines in a fast-paced environment

  • Collaborative mindset with experience working effectively across different time zones and cross-functional teams

Preferred Qualifications:


  • Advanced degree (Master's or PhD) in Statistics, Mathematics, Computer Science, or related quantitative field

  • Experience with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ud) and distributed computing frameworks

  • Knowledge of retail industry dynamics and e-commerce analytics

  • Familiarity with MLOps practices and model deployment workflows

  • Experience with real-time pricing optimization and inventory management systems
